When it comes to the building and construction sector, the schedule of high quality structure products is essential for the successful completion of projects. One such material that plays a considerable duty in construction is construction accumulation. Construction aggregate describes a variety of coarse and fine materials, consisting of sand, crushed rock, smashed stone, slag, and recycled concrete, that are made use of in the production of concrete, asphalt, and drainage systems. The supply of building and construction aggregate is important as it impacts the high quality, cost, and timeline of construction projects. First and foremost, building and construction aggregate functions as the foundation of many building tasks. Whether it’s developing roadways, bridges, or residences, accumulated products are utilized as a base layer to supply security and stamina. The proper selection and supply of construction aggregate guarantee that the frameworks have a strong foundation, which is vital for their durability and resilience.
An additional essential element of building aggregate supply is its role in the manufacturing of concrete and asphalt. These two products are the foundation of the building and construction market and are made use of in a wide variety of applications. Construction aggregate serves as a filler, binding representative, and reinforcement in concrete and asphalt manufacturing. The high quality and make-up of the aggregate substantially impact the toughness and performance of the end product. Consequently, a dependable supply of high-quality building and construction aggregate is vital to make certain the architectural stability of structures, roads, and various other infrastructure.
In addition, building aggregate supply plays a key function in controlling construction prices. The schedule of regional aggregate sources can substantially minimize transportation expenses, as products sourced from nearby areas call for less fuel and time for delivery. Additionally, a regular supply of building and construction accumulation can help stabilize market value, stopping unexpected spikes that might blow up task budgets. Professionals and programmers rely on a steady supply of budget-friendly aggregate materials to approximate prices accurately and create competitive project quotes.
Finally, thinking about the ecological impact of building tasks is critical in today’s globe. One of the key advantages of utilizing building aggregate is that it can be sourced from recycled materials such as smashed concrete or slag. By recycling these materials, the demand for natural resources is reduced, and the ecological footprint of building is lessened. Making certain a stable supply of recycled building and construction aggregate promotes lasting building and construction techniques and supports the round economy.
